Dec. 16-20: CMS comment deadlines are among upcoming healthcare finance developments

December 12, 2019 9:22 pm

Upcoming events in healthcare finance include several deadlines to submit public comments to the Centers for Medicare & Medicaid Services (CMS) on provider payment regulations.

Information on those deadlines is below, along with our complete listing of healthcare finance-related hearings, conferences, webinars, public forums and deadlines for the week of Dec. 16.
